  6. Dec 23, 2022 · Windows 10 Mail automatically supports any email account that supports POP or IMAP, so it's easy to sync it with AOL Mail. You might need to know AOL's IMAP server settings or POP server settings to download email to Windows Mail, as well as the AOL SMTP server settings to send mail.

  7. May 19, 2021 · Update: The retired, out-of-support Internet Explorer 11 desktop application has been permanently disabled through a Microsoft Edge update on certain versions of Windows 10. For more information, see Internet Explorer 11 desktop app retirement FAQ.
